Title:
EFFECT OF PRELIMINARY X-IRRADIATION ON THE SUSCEPTIBILITY OF WHITE MICE TO ORNITHOSIS VIRUS UPON INFECTION WITH AN AEROSOL OF THE VIRUS

Abstract:
Increased susceptibility to ornithosis virus, administered by aerosol, was observed in white mice pretreated with x-rays. A shortening of the incubation period, observed in the irradiated, infected animals, depends on x- ray dose, virus dose and time interval between irradiation and infection. Ornithosis virus is retained longer and reaches higher titres in the lungs, liver and spleen of irradiated animals.
